
Compatibility issue with Simplex Terrain Generation
TrueCP6 opened this issue ยท 1 comments
If the weight of any of the variant
biomes in the Traverse config file is set to 0 or they are disabled, Simplex crashes when attempting to generate the world. This problem does not occur with default terrain generation. I am unsure if this is a problem with Simplex or Traverse so I have posted this issue to both repos.
Here is the crash report:
---- Minecraft Crash Report ----
// Daisy, daisy...
Time: 11/24/20 3:11 PM
Description: Exception in server tick loop
java.util.concurrent.CompletionException: net.minecraft.class_148: Exception generating new chunk
at java.util.concurrent.CompletableFuture.encodeThrowable(Unknown Source)
at java.util.concurrent.CompletableFuture.completeThrowable(Unknown Source)
at java.util.concurrent.CompletableFuture.uniCompose(Unknown Source)
at java.util.concurrent.CompletableFuture$UniCompose.tryFire(Unknown Source)
at java.util.concurrent.CompletableFuture$Completion.run(Unknown Source)
at net.minecraft.class_3900.method_17634(class_3900.java:58)
at net.minecraft.class_3846.method_16907(class_3846.java:94)
at net.minecraft.class_3846.method_16900(class_3846.java:137)
at net.minecraft.class_3846.run(class_3846.java:105)
at java.util.concurrent.ForkJoinTask$RunnableExecuteAction.exec(Unknown Source)
at java.util.concurrent.ForkJoinTask.doExec(Unknown Source)
at java.util.concurrent.ForkJoinPool$WorkQueue.runTask(Unknown Source)
at java.util.concurrent.ForkJoinPool.runWorker(Unknown Source)
at java.util.concurrent.ForkJoinWorkerThread.run(Unknown Source)
Caused by: net.minecraft.class_148: Exception generating new chunk
at net.minecraft.class_3898.method_17225(class_3898.java:579)
at com.mojang.datafixers.util.Either$Left.map(Either.java:38)
at net.minecraft.class_3898.method_17224(class_3898.java:562)
... 12 more
Caused by: java.lang.IllegalStateException: Unknown biome id emitted by layers: 193
at net.minecraft.class_3642.method_16341(class_3642.java:26)
at supercoder79.simplexterrain.world.gen.SimplexBiomeSource.getBiomeAt(SimplexBiomeSource.java:73)
at supercoder79.simplexterrain.world.gen.SimplexBiomeSource.method_16359(SimplexBiomeSource.java:66)
at net.minecraft.class_1966.method_24385(class_1966.java:119)
at net.minecraft.class_1966.method_8762(class_1966.java:83)
at net.minecraft.class_2794.method_28509(class_2794.java:111)
at net.minecraft.class_2794.method_28507(class_2794.java:334)
at net.minecraft.class_3188.method_28654(class_3188.java:31)
at net.minecraft.class_3188.method_14026(class_3188.java:19)
at net.minecraft.class_3195.method_28657(class_3195.java:259)
at net.minecraft.class_5312.method_28622(class_5312.java:35)
at net.minecraft.class_2794.method_28508(class_2794.java:278)
at net.minecraft.class_2794.method_16129(class_2794.java:264)
at net.minecraft.class_2806.method_16556(class_2806.java:51)
at net.minecraft.class_2806.method_12154(class_2806.java:219)
at net.minecraft.class_3898.method_17225(class_3898.java:568)
... 14 more
A detailed walkthrough of the error, its code path and all known details is as follows:
---------------------------------------------------------------------------------------
-- System Details --
Details:
Minecraft Version: 1.16.4
Minecraft Version ID: 1.16.4
Operating System: Windows 10 (amd64) version 10.0
Java Version: 1.8.0_261, Oracle Corporation
Java VM Version: Java HotSpot(TM) 64-Bit Server VM (mixed mode), Oracle Corporation
Memory: 734298928 bytes (700 MB) / 1821376512 bytes (1737 MB) up to 3787980800 bytes (3612 MB)
CPUs: 8
JVM Flags: 0 total;
Fabric Mods:
adapaxels: AdaPaxels 1.0.4
angerable-patch: Angerable Patch 1.0.0-1.16.1
autoconfig1u: Auto Config v1 Updated 3.3.1
automated_crafting: Automated Crafting 1.3.13+MC1.16.2-1.16.4
baila: baila 1.1.0
bettercaves: YUNG's Better Caves 1.16.2-1.0.3
blast: BLAST 1.4
cavebiomes: Cave Biomes 0.5.1
charm: Charm 2.1.1
chunkpregen: Fabric Chunk Pregenerator 0.3.3
cloth-basic-math: Cloth Basic Math 0.5.1
cloth-config2: Cloth Config v4 4.8.2
com_electronwill_night-config_core: core 3.6.2
com_electronwill_night-config_toml: toml 3.6.2
com_moandjiezana_toml_toml4j: toml4j 0.7.2
craftycuisine: Crafty Cuisine b1.1
crookedcrooks: Crooked Crooks 1.3.2+1.16.4
fabric: Fabric API 0.26.0+1.16
fabric-api-base: Fabric API Base 0.2.0+ba858fb83a
fabric-biome-api-v1: Fabric Biome API (v1) 3.1.0+2e23b97c3a
fabric-command-api-v1: Fabric Command API (v1) 1.0.9+6a2618f53a
fabric-commands-v0: Fabric Commands (v0) 0.2.0+6a2618f53a
fabric-containers-v0: Fabric Containers (v0) 0.1.8+6a2618f53a
fabric-content-registries-v0: Fabric Content Registries (v0) 0.1.9+6a2618f53a
fabric-crash-report-info-v1: Fabric Crash Report Info (v1) 0.1.2+b7f9825d3a
fabric-events-interaction-v0: Fabric Events Interaction (v0) 0.4.1+6a2618f53a
fabric-events-lifecycle-v0: Fabric Events Lifecycle (v0) 0.2.0+6a2618f53a
fabric-game-rule-api-v1: Fabric Game Rule API (v1) 1.0.3+a4467d2a3a
fabric-item-api-v1: Fabric Item API (v1) 1.2.0+6a2618f53a
fabric-item-groups-v0: Fabric Item Groups (v0) 0.2.1+6a2618f53a
fabric-lifecycle-events-v1: Fabric Lifecycle Events (v1) 1.2.0+6a2618f53a
fabric-loot-tables-v1: Fabric Loot Tables (v1) 1.0.1+6a2618f53a
fabric-mining-levels-v0: Fabric Mining Levels (v0) 0.1.2+6a2618f53a
fabric-networking-blockentity-v0: Fabric Networking Block Entity (v0) 0.2.5+6a2618f53a
fabric-networking-v0: Fabric Networking (v0) 0.1.10+6a2618f53a
fabric-object-builder-api-v1: Fabric Object Builder API (v1) 1.9.2+6a2618f53a
fabric-object-builders-v0: Fabric Object Builders (v0) 0.7.1+6a2618f53a
fabric-particles-v1: fabric-particles-v1 0.2.2+6a2618f53a
fabric-registry-sync-v0: Fabric Registry Sync (v0) 0.6.1+6a2618f53a
fabric-rendering-data-attachment-v1: Fabric Rendering Data Attachment (v1) 0.1.4+6a2618f53a
fabric-resource-loader-v0: Fabric Resource Loader (v0) 0.3.2+1944f3e03a
fabric-screen-handler-api-v1: Fabric Screen Handler API (v1) 1.1.0+6a2618f53a
fabric-structure-api-v1: Fabric Structure API (v1) 1.1.0+f8ac1db23a
fabric-tag-extensions-v0: Fabric Tag Extensions (v0) 1.0.3+6a2618f53a
fabric-tool-attribute-api-v1: Fabric Tool Attribute API (v1) 1.2.5+6a2618f53a
fabricloader: Fabric Loader 0.10.8
fatxporbs: Fat Experience Orbs 0.0.7
flan: Flan 1.16.2-1.1.5
flesh2leather: Flesh2Leather 1.0.1
flora-doubling: Flora Doubling 1.3.0+1.16.4-fabric
jankson: Jankson 3.0.1+j1.2.0
lapisreserve: Lapis Reserve 1.0.6
libcd: LibCapableData 3.0.3+1.16.3
libgui: LibGui 3.2.1+1.16.3
lithium: Lithium 0.6.0
lithium-api: Lithium API 0.6.0
magna: Magna 1.4.2-1.16.2
mcdict: MCDict 2.0.0+1.16.4
mcdw: MC Dungeons Weapons 1.1.8
minecraft: Minecraft 1.16.4
org_yaml_snakeyaml: snakeyaml 1.25
phosphor: Phosphor 0.6.0+build.7
polymc: PolyMc 2.3.0+1.16.2
reach-entity-attributes: Reach Entity Attribute 1.0.1
repurposed_structures: Repurposed Structures 1.16.4-1.7.0
simplexterrain: Simplex Terrain 0.7.1
staffofbuilding: Staff of Building 1.2.3-1.16.2
static-content: Static Content 1.0.1-1.16.2
staticdata: Static Data 1.1.2
terraform-biome-builder-api-v1: Terraform Biome Builder API (v1) 1.0.0+build.1
terraform-config-api-v1: Terraform Config API (v1) 1.0.0+build.1
terraform-overworld-biome-extensions-api-v1: Terraform Overworld Biome Extensions API (v1) 1.0.0+build.1
terraform-surfaces-api-v1: Terraform Surfaces API (v1) 1.0.0+build.1
terraform-tree-api-v1: Terraform Tree API (v1) 1.0.0+build.1
terraform-wood-api-v1: Terraform Wood API (v1) 1.0.0+build.1
traverse: Traverse 3.0.3+build.13
vanilla-hammers: Vanilla Hammers 3.0.1-1.16.3
voyager: Voyager 1.0.0
world_blender: World Blender 1.16.4-1.0.9
Player Count: 0 / 20; []
Data Packs: vanilla, fabric/adapaxels, fabric/automated_crafting, fabric/blast, fabric/cavebiomes, fabric/charm, fabric/craftycuisine, fabric/crookedcrooks, fabric/fabric-tool-attribute-api-v1, fabric/flesh2leather, fabric/flora-doubling, fabric/libcd, fabric/mcdw, fabric/repurposed_structures, fabric/staffofbuilding, fabric/traverse, fabric/vanilla-hammers, fabric/world_blender
Is Modded: Definitely; Server brand changed to 'fabric'
Type: Dedicated Server (map_server.txt)
I've diagnosed the issue and it appears that this is an issue in Simplex Terrain, so I'm going to close this issue in favor of jaskarth/simplexterrain#34.